'Fast 8' news, updates: Ramsey is back, filming takes place in Cleveland

The production of the upcoming action thriller sequel "Fast 8" is already in full spring as several news sources report filming in some parts of the Northern American continent. Just recently, the production team of the latest "Fast and Furious" sequel was seen filming a car action sequence in Cleveland. Also, a "Fast and Furious" star teased through social media about the return of a familiar face in the upcoming movie.
Entertainment Weekly reported that the charming and tech savvy ally of the Furious team in the previous installment, Ramsey. The news broke out that Nathalie Emanuel, the actress who played the sexy but intelligent cybersecurity hacker is going back for another adventure in "Fast 8." Vin Diesel was the one who spilled the news about the return of the character in the next movie by posting his picture together with Emanuel on Instagram.
Before she became an elite hacker in "Fast and Furious 7," Emanuel first appeared in the popular HBO fantasy TV series "Game of Thrones." She became popular in the show by portraying the role of Missandei.
Meanwhile, people at a local area in Cleveland noticed some cars and filming equipment being prepared in the location. Cleveland News 19 website reported that the "Fast 8" team were seen setting up the necessary equipment as they were about to film exciting and suspenseful car action sequences in the area. A few streets were blocked during the preparation in the morning of May 11 while the buses were re-routed to avoid any problems during the shooting.
It was first reported that the shooting of the major scenes will commence in Cuba this summer, Mail Online reported. The eighth "Fast and Furious" entry will star Vin Diesel, Dwayne Johnson, Michelle Rodriguez and Tyrese Gibson. It was also reported that Scott Eastwood will play a special role in the movie, while "The Huntsman: A Winter's War" and "Mad Max: Fury Road" star Charlize Theron signed up to play the villainess of "Fast 8."
